Output 23c6103fe7afd57da57251b3a5eedefb28613d0dd6d9139f78afea54a1566f23:4

value
4239020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f1086255a04e892c576d6e9dce67dfe515cbfea OP_EQUAL
address
3AMfuskUNkEEzoQTPY6PCHkDzbKncjyTpv
transaction
23c6103fe7afd57da57251b3a5eedefb28613d0dd6d9139f78afea54a1566f23
spent
true